Hot sell fanless industrial PC. Optional CPU Intel Celeron 3865U/ Core i5 7200U/ i7 7500U, system Linux/Windows 7/Windows 10, standard interface 2 Intel 1000M LAN, 4 COM. Embedded industrial grade computer not only for industrial automation, but also medical, logistics transportation, warehouse, electronic education, machine, etc.

Specification

ModelRDDLZ-IBOX-700 Plus
CPUCore i5 7200U (Dual Core Quad Threads, 3MB L3 Cache, 2.5 GHz, Max Turbo Frequency 3.1 GHz)
Core i7 7500U (Dual Core Quad Threads, 4MB L3 Cache, 2.7 GHz, Max Turbo Frequency 3.5 GHz)
Intel Celeron 3865U (Dual Core Dual Threads, 2MB L3 Cache, 1.8 GHz)
CPU FrameworkKabyLake-U
Usable SystemLinux, Windows 7, Windows 10
RAM1*DDR4 1866/2133 SODIMM, Max. 16GB
BIOSAMI EFI BIOS
Display ChipIntel HD Graphics 610/620
Display Port1*VGA, 1*HDMI PIN (Support synchronous and asynchronous double display)
Back Panel I/O2*USB 3.0
2*USB 2.0
1*Power Switch
2*Intel Gigabit LAN
1*VGA
1*3P phoenix terminal for power
1*RST key
1*Mic
1*Line Out
4*COM (Max. 6*COM, COM1 and COM2 can set RS232/422/485)
Expansion Port1*MINI PCIE (WIFI/3G/4G), 1*SIM card slot
1*MINI PCIE (support MSATA)
2*USB 2.0 Built-in
Optional Ports (Standard PC does not has this interface): GPIO, PS/2, audio interface, HDMI
Network2*Intel i211-AT 10/100/1000M LAN
Storage1*SATA3.0, 1*MSATA
Input VoltageDC 9V~36V wide voltage Input,
support positive pole and negative electrode connect reversely protection
Other FunctionElectricity boot, time-on, wake-on-LAN, PXE boot, watchdog (0-255 level)
Working Temperature0 ~ +50℃ (Commercial HDD), -20℃ ~ +60℃ (Industrial SSD), Surface air flow
Working Humidity5%~95% non-condensing
CertificationCE, CCC, FCC Class A, ROHS
ColorBlue + Grey (Any color can be customized)
MaterialHigh-quality all aluminum, surface anodic oxidation
Dimension185 * 160 * 74 mm (Not include the brackets)
Net Weight2.2 kg (Not include the brackets)

Tips: The difference between industrial PC and PLC.

An industrial PC is a computer used for industrial control. Its anti-interference performance is better than ordinary computers. It is anti-drop, anti-vibration and strong in stability. PLC is a programmable controller, which is generally installed in a control cabinet. It has input and output points, and can also collect analog signals for communication. Simply put, for industrial PC and PLC, the former is the upper computer and the latter is the lower computer.

  1. The difference in hardware structure. Both industrial and PLC are composed of central processing unit (CPU), memory, input and output devices, etc. PLC is a dedicated calculator, but it has a different bus architecture from industrial PC.
  2. The difference in cost performance. Both Industrial PC and PLC have the characteristics of high performance, high integration, modularization, mass production and wide application. When there are no more complicated data processing, graphic display or motion trajectory requirements in the designed control system, the PLC can be used to obtain a better cost performance.
  3. The difference in peripheral configuration. Compared with PLC, industrial PC has more abundant peripheral equipment, such as monitor, driver, printer and network interface card, etc., and they are all standard components. As long as it is equipped with the corresponding driver software, the peripherals produced by different manufacturers can also be used in common with each other. However, PLC peripherals have fewer types and strong specificity, and peripherals of different brands cannot be used universally.
